About the role

The Risk Management Department, part of the Applied Research Laboratory (ARL) at Penn State, is seeking a Cyber Information Assurance Analyst to join their team in Reston, VA. The role involves evaluating system and network environments to implement effective cybersecurity programs, determining security controls and policies based on best practices, regulations, and contractual requirements. This position also includes managing compliance assessments, mitigating risks to information systems, and ensuring confidentiality, integrity, and availability.

Responsibilities

  • Conduct risk assessments and provide recommendations for system, network, and application design, implementation, and operation of departmental systems
  • Conduct vulnerability assessments of departmental systems and networks to identify deviations from acceptable configurations or policies
  • Meet with stakeholders regularly to assess needs and requirements at a departmental level
  • Maintain and update documentation of Plan of Action and Milestones (POAM)
  • Participate in the establishment of program control processes to ensure risk mitigation
  • Perform periodic audits of departmental systems under general supervision
  • Implement required policies, procedures, and configurations; make recommendations for improvements
  • Prepare requirements and procedures for forensic preservation
  • Interface with external entities including law enforcement and intelligence/government agencies
  • Provide guidance to lower-level Analysts

Requirements

Required skills/knowledge areas include: Windows and Linux, OSCI/CD pipeline, Review of hardware and software vulnerabilities, DoD Risk Management Framework (RMF), Understanding and enforcing policies and procedures within classified space, Assured Compliance Assessment Solution (ACAS) and Security Technical Implementation Guide (STIG), Security+, CAP, GSEC or equivalent, Active security clearance, at the Top-Secret level and possession of or eligible for SCI level.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's Degree in Information Technology, Cybersecurity or related field
  • Minimum of 1 year of relevant experience or equivalent combination of education and experience

Skills

  • Development and maintenance of Security Assessment Plans, Risk Assessment Reports, and POAMs
  • Containerized environments, GitLab and Ansible, JIRA and Confluence, Vulnerability scanning tools (ACAS, OpenSCAP, Trivy, Grype, etc.)
